Listed Historic waterside - sleeps 14

Waterside house is an ancient farmhouse which sits in a large garden surrounded by fields and woodland, it has belonged to the Finsthwaite estate since it was build in 1580 . Its historical character is shown in the large fireplace and the beams, which add to the charm. Waterside is known as the home of the “Finsthwaite Princess”. who was the alleged illegitimate daughter of Bonnie Prince Charlie. She lived in three rooms on the first floor which were panelled out of scotch pine for her.
